The Limitations of Traditional Blockchain Networks
Traditional blockchain networks, such as Bitcoin and Ethereum, face significant challenges in scalability due to their consensus mechanisms and block size limitations. As the number of users and transactions on these networks increases, they encounter longer confirmation times and higher transaction fees. For instance, during periods of high demand, users may opt to pay exorbitant fees to prioritize their transactions, creating an inefficiency that can deter new users from adopting the technology. This "bottleneck" effect leads to a frustrating user experience and limits the network's potential to handle mass adoption. The Mechanism of LightningCrypto: How It Works
LightningCrypto operates on a layer-two solution that allows for off-chain transactions, which significantly enhances the scalability of blockchain networks. By creating payment channels between users, LightningCrypto enables them to conduct multiple transactions without broadcasting each one to the main chain. This not only speeds up the transaction process but also reduces the burden on the network, as fewer transactions require confirmation. When users decide to close their payment channels, only the final state of those transactions is recorded on the blockchain, thereby conserving block space and ensuring that the main chain remains efficient. The LightningCrypto protocol leverages smart contracts to facilitate trustless transactions, granting users the benefits of rapid payments while maintaining the security and decentralization that are hallmarks of blockchain technology.
